Transaction 95015e528234ff396e84cdbc255c07b9582f7387cf0e59d9358026732c197266
1 Input
1 Output
-
95015e528234ff396e84cdbc255c07b9582f7387cf0e59d9358026732c197266:0
- value
- 74888778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c53ad561915549ef94bf2c8ea0af0e3d6d51a3dc OP_EQUAL
- address
- 3KfsXAB4rethTUZTdHRf73RupsspfXAzuM